Job Title
Infrastructure Project Manager

Job Description Summary
The Project Manager is responsible for the successful design and planning of facilities projects, including mechanical, electrical, civil, industrial, and architectural applications; and for the associated administrative and budgetary control responsibilities; and for the planning, organizing, coordination of resources, implementing, directing, and control of these projects. Must have exceptional organizational, analytical and problem-solving. Must have the ability to lead a team and/or mentor less experienced team members. The primary focus for this role will be HVAC and BMS related projects.
Job Description

Responsibilities
  • Assists with group direction through performance of routine tasks and activities and establishes processes, methods and systems.
  • Proactively manages project-related issues on an account or assigned project as necessary for each project.
  • Develop scope and schedule project reports and manage the development of drawings for clients, property/facility management team, design and development and constructions phases for assigned project.
  • Ensure success in initiation, planning, execution, and close of all projects against agreed targets.
  • Maintain high qualitative and quantitative standards for work performance along with maintaining accurate and consistent electronic files.
  • Prepare agendas and meeting materials, lead meetings, develop and maintain master project budgets and timelines as required for each project and project phase to ensure overall project objectives and client needs are met.
  • Support the project implementation and execution through completion of construction. Works with owner team on operational readiness plans
  • Advise and obtain necessary approvals from management of potential organizational changes, actions requiring additional commitments and the need for expenditures in excess of approved budget.
  • Coordinate and track all vendor RFQ's and RFP's.
  • Proactively manage project-related risks and issues.
  • Review all change orders and other invoices associated with the project and confer with client.
  • Read and understand mechanical engineering plans, studies, and reports
  • Perform site evaluations related to HVAC replacement projects
  • Coordinate design reviews with mechanical engineers based on user requirements and value engineered efforts

Qualifications
  • Bachelor's degree in Architecture, Engineering, Construction Management, Business Administration or related field.
  • 5 or more years of related experience.
  • Solid project management skills along with demonstrated understanding of project management business.
  • Experience in client relations, client management and consulting. Autonomously able to manage a complete project from onset through completion.
  • Read and understand construction specifications and blueprints.
  • Ability to read and interpret architectural/engineering drawings. Prepare and track master project budgets.
  • Highly organized with the ability to identify and manage multiple priorities at once.
  • Understanding of technical requirements for various project types.
  • Experience within the construction industry required, candidates with additional life sciences or high-tech manufacturing experience strongly preferred.
  • Proficient in Microsoft Office Suit
